Types of Wire Cups

Crimped Wire Cup

The crimped wire cup is known for its flexibility and adaptability in various applications. Its key characteristic lies in the interweaving of wire strands, creating a durable and versatile cup. This type of wire cup is highly beneficial for intricate detailing work, offering a balance between aggression and finesse. The crimped wire cup's unique feature is its ability to conform to the workpiece's contours, ensuring thorough cleaning or grinding. While it excels in curved surfaces and corners, its disadvantage may lie in less efficient material removal on flat surfaces compared to other types.

Knotted Wire Cup

The knotted wire cup stands out for its abrasive nature, making it an excellent choice for heavy-duty applications. Its key characteristic is the twisted wire knots that provide aggressive material removal capabilities. This wire cup is popular for rust and paint removal, weld cleaning, and surface preparation tasks. The knotted wire cup's unique feature is its durability and long lifespan, making it a cost-effective solution for demanding projects. However, its disadvantage is the tendency to leave more noticeable marks on the workpiece compared to other wire cups.

Eye Protection

Eye protection is a fundamental aspect of safety when using an angle grinder with a wire cup. The eyes are incredibly delicate and susceptible to potential injury from flying debris or sparks during operation. Therefore, choosing suitable eye protection, such as safety goggles or a face shield, is imperative to safeguard against such hazards. The key characteristic of quality eye protection lies in its ability to provide a clear line of sight while offering effective protection. Safety goggles with impact-resistant lenses are a popular choice for this article due to their durability and reliable shielding capabilities. The unique feature of anti-fog coatings on safety goggles ensures uninterrupted visibility, reducing the risk of accidents. However, it is essential to note that some eye protection options may fog up, limiting visibility and impacting work precision.

Speed Settings

Selecting the appropriate speed setting is crucial in achieving the desired level of buffing or polishing. Higher speeds are typically used for coarse buffing to remove imperfections, while lower speeds are preferred for finer polishing to bring out the desired shine. Fine-tuning the speed settings based on the task at hand is pivotal for obtaining optimal results.
